N-[(2,3-difluorophenyl)methyl]-4-sulfamoylbenzamide
Also Known As: 2,3-difluoro-SBB, N-(2,3-DIFLUORO-BENZYL)-4-SULFAMOYL-BENZAMIDE, N-[(2,3-difluorophenyl)methyl]-4-sulfamoylbenzamide, 1g52, 1g46
| Molecular Formula | C14H12F2N2O3S |
| Molecular Weight | 326.05368 g/mol |
| XLogP | 1.5 |
| Topological Polar Surface Area (TPSA) | 97.6 Ų |
| Hydrogen Bond Donors | 2 |
| Hydrogen Bond Acceptors | 6 |
| Rotatable Bonds | 4 |
| Exact Mass | 326.05368 Da |
| Heavy Atoms | 22 |
| Complexity | 487.0 |
| SMILES | C1=CC(=C(C(=C1)F)F)CNC(=O)C2=CC=C(C=C2)S(=O)(=O)N |
| InChIKey | QASSMVGOSBNFQY-UHFFFAOYSA-N |

The XLogP value of 1.5 suggests moderate lipophilicity, balancing water solubility and membrane permeability for N-(2,3-Difluoro-benzyl)-4-sulfamoyl-benzamide. The TPSA of 97.6 Ų falls within the moderate polarity range, balancing permeability and solubility for N-(2,3-Difluoro-benzyl)-4-sulfamoyl-benzamide. Following Lipinski's Rule of Five, N-(2,3-Difluoro-benzyl)-4-sulfamoyl-benzamide has 2 hydrogen bond donor(s) and 6 hydrogen bond acceptor(s), all within the drug-like range, suggesting favorable oral bioavailability potential.
